Giant Eagle Diced Green Peppers

Recalling firm: Giant Eagle, Inc.

Why it was recalled

Giant Eagle, Inc., Pittsburgh, PA has initiated a recall of Giant Eagle Diced Green Peppers, 10 oz. 283 g, Frozen bag, 12 packages per case, Best By 10/14/2023 because the product tested positive for Listeriosis Monocytogenes.

Where it was distributed

All products were distributed to only Giant Supermarket's in the following States: MD, PA, WV, OH and IN
